Aerosol primer can be applied directly to bare metal and many plastics. Iconography is the study of the content of paintings, rather than their style. Erwin Panofsky and other art historians first seek to understand the things depicted, before looking at their meaning for the viewer at the time, and finally analyzing their wider cultural, religious, and social meaning. A portion of the history of painting in both Eastern and Western art is dominated by religious art. Examples of this kind of painting range from artwork depicting mythological figures on pottery, to Biblical scenes on the Sistine Chapel ceiling, to scenes from the life of Buddha .

The invention of photography in the 19th century greatly affected the course of painting. As photographic processes advanced, photography took away painting's historic purpose of recording the world. Tempera paint was the preferred medium of choice in Renaissance Italy. It has been used since antiquity, and examples from the first century AD still exist today. Some acquisitions are made through purchase, based on the expert advice of Gallery curators, but it is important to note that such purchases are made with funds specifically designated for acquiring works of art. Although the federal government is responsible for the maintenance and basic operation of the Gallery, the art acquisitions are supported by the private sector. The success of this partnership is reflected in the National Gallery’s large and superlative Paintings collection that spans the time between the late 14th and the 21st centuries. The National Gallery of Art’s painting collection, like the museum itself, began with Andrew W. Mellon (1855–1937).

Acrylic paints can be diluted with water, but become water-resistant when dry. Depending on how much the paint is diluted or modified with acrylic gels, media, or pastes, the finished acrylic painting can resemble a watercolor or an oil painting, or have its own unique characteristics not attainable with other media. The main practical difference between most acrylics and oil paints is the inherent drying time.

As tempera is quick to dry, it is usually applied in thin layers until the desired color saturation is acheived. In contrast, oil paint dries very slowly, so artists are able to apply the paint in thick layers as well as easily blend colors together. The oils used for painting are derived from linseed, walnut and poppy.
